Documents in the compiler tray are assembled towards the front. For center stapling and folding positions, one
set of document is assembled and moved to the center.
The booklet end guide is lifted to where the fold will divide the paper into two equal halves. When the printouts
are stapled, the booklet end guide will be raised so that the stapled position is at the folding position. The
stapling position is slightly lower than the folding position center line.
When the movement from the booklet folding/exit drive motor is transferred to the knife through the engagement
of the sector gear, the knife will thrust forward and then return to the original position after one full rotation. At the
folding position, the knife is thrust forward to fold the paper between booklet folding roll and booklet folding nip
roll.
Paper is folded into two halves by the booklet folding roll driven by the booklet folding/exit drive motor and is
delivered to the booklet media bin by the booklet media exit roll assembly. The booklet media bin belt will move
at a fixed interval for every set of booklets that are created.
Functions of booklet sensors and motors
• Sensor (booklet media entrance)
– This photo sensor detects the media delivery to the booklet unit.
• Sensor (booklet media exit)
– This photo sensor detects paper delivery to booklet media bin.
• Booklet media entrance drive motor assembly
– This stepping motor drives the booklet media entrance roll assembly.
• Booklet folding/exit drive motor assembly
– This DC motor drives booklet folding roll, booklet media exit roll assembly, and knife.
